Looking for a fun day out near Tokyo? Tokyo Summerland in Akiruno City is a popular all-weather water and amusement park featuring indoor and outdoor attractions suitable for all ages. From Japan’s longest lazy river to thrilling amusement rides and relaxing indoor pools, Tokyo Summerland offers an unforgettable full-day experience for families, couples, and groups.
Attractions & Facilities
Adventure Dome – Indoor Water Park
Open rain or shine, this tropical-themed indoor area features a giant shallow pool with a 600-liter waterfall, kids’ pools, and multiple water play areas.
Open from March 22 to October 19, 2025 (excluding closed days).
Adventure Lagoon – Outdoor Water Park
Features Japan’s longest lazy river and various water slides.
Outdoor pools are open from July 5 to September 29, 2025 (excluding closed days).
FUNFUN TOWN & WILD MOUNTAIN – Amusement Park Area
Thrilling rides such as roller coasters and family-friendly classics like spinning coffee cups and merry-go-rounds.
Seasonal water attractions like DEKASLA and MONSTER STREAM are available during the summer months.
